Long story short - blew up my 1995 GSX in 2005 , got sick of the car and busy with life so I didn't touch it until now. Now I'm dropping a fully built 2.3L stroker in and I'm trying to figure out how to tackle the 7-year old gas in the tank.
From what I've read online, old gas transforms into a glue-type varnish that can gunk up valves and wreck havoc on an engine. Am I OK just draining the tank, flushing it out w/ a few gallons of clean gas, changing the filters and running it....or should I replace the tank and lines?
Also, recommendations on how to clean my injectors?
